Transaction 5623e407170bdbbb7827fcf955a027f422c038a072c6fd960ae939621259eb39

1 Input
2 Outputs
  • 5623e407170bdbbb7827fcf955a027f422c038a072c6fd960ae939621259eb39:0
  • value  1163628
    address  bc1qusx8gsmcm4gts032kx6c6ar5sgs48685p9aw4m
  • 5623e407170bdbbb7827fcf955a027f422c038a072c6fd960ae939621259eb39:1
  • value  134201
    address  3NGFujXzqRWUFUSMG1ywNwdShmddd67PN7